Core Insights - Haier Air Conditioning's variable diversion technology won the gold medal at the 77th Nuremberg International Inventors' Exhibition, showcasing China's technological innovation in the HVAC sector [1][3] - The variable diversion and frequency conversion technologies have previously won gold at the Geneva International Exhibition, highlighting their high value and effectiveness [3] Group 1: Variable Diversion Technology - The variable diversion technology enhances heating duration, extending the heating time from 1.25 hours to over 25.35 hours in low-temperature environments, ensuring stable indoor temperatures even during cold waves [3] - The technology improves heating performance by 10% through intelligent adjustment of internal circulation paths based on heating demand [3] - The overall energy savings achieved by this technology reach 12%, with users saving over 400 kWh annually compared to entry-level air conditioners [3] Group 2: Frequency Conversion Technology - Haier's frequency conversion technology won the silver medal, featuring four original innovations that enhance energy efficiency and comfort across various scenarios [5] - The KTS millisecond-level high-frequency startup technology allows air conditioners to cool in 15 seconds and heat in 30 seconds, addressing the slow startup issue of traditional units [5] - The low-frequency operation technology enables air conditioners to run at ultra-low frequencies, achieving daily energy consumption as low as 2 kWh for wall-mounted units and 1.5 kWh for central air conditioning systems [5][6] - The PKC pulsation suppression technology ensures stable operation at high temperatures, maintaining 110% cooling capacity at 53°C and stable performance even at extreme temperatures of 70°C [6] - The high-speed stable flow technology raises the operating frequency to 160Hz, increasing heating capacity by 15.6% in ultra-low temperature environments, addressing heating challenges in cold regions [6]
空调业抢占科技高地!海尔空调又添2项累计行业最多

Core Insights - Haier Air Conditioning has achieved international leading status in two innovative technologies aimed at enhancing user experience and addressing common air conditioning issues [1][4] Group 1: Technology Innovations - The "Radar Perception Algorithm-Based Intelligent Control Technology" allows for precise monitoring of user movements and sleep patterns, enabling automatic adjustments of temperature and airflow for optimal sleep comfort [2] - The "Composite Metal Room Temperature Catalytic Formaldehyde Removal Technology" effectively decomposes formaldehyde into water and carbon dioxide, addressing indoor air quality concerns more efficiently than traditional methods [3] Group 2: Market Position and Future Plans - Haier Air Conditioning has accumulated 150 internationally leading technological achievements, the highest in the industry, showcasing its strong research and development capabilities [1][4] - The company aims to continue innovating and developing products that address user pain points, focusing on creating smarter and healthier living environments for consumers [4]
